What are the pros and cons of living in Pucon?
Expats, digital nomads and retirees living in Pucon responded:
"I like living in a home that would cost five million if it was overlooking Lake Tahoe but cost less than half million here. I like owning my own natural spring with plenty of water all year. I like that in winter it hardly ever freezes and in summer we don't need A/C. I like the clean air, I like waking up in the clouds some mornings. I don't like the bureaucracy. Everything is more complicated. Takes longer or requires the blessing of the only notary in town. I have trouble finding gas fittings, I miss eating sweet potatoes, mexican food, chinese buffets, BBQ and going to the movies," commented one expat who moved to Pucon.
